Worn-Out Roofing shingles
When you discover your roof's roof shingles crinkling, splitting, or missing, it's a clear indicator they're worn. Worn-out tiles can result in larger troubles down the line, so addressing this problem immediately is essential.
Shingles normally have a lifespan of 20 to three decades, yet variables like weather, inappropriate installation, and lack of maintenance can shorten that life.
You'll wish to check your roofing consistently, specifically after extreme tornados or rough weather. If you see signs of wear, it's time to do something about it.
Changing worn-out roof shingles not just improves your roofing system's appearance yet also secures your home from possible damage triggered by leaks or wetness infiltration.

Roofing Leaks
Roofing leaks can slip up on you, usually going unnoticed up until they create considerable damages. They can originate from numerous sources, such as damaged tiles, damaged flashing, or even improper installation. If you discover water discolorations on your ceiling or wall surfaces, it's a clear indication that something's wrong.
You need to frequently evaluate your roof for any type of missing or fractured shingles. These tiny problems can cause larger troubles if left unattended. Take note of areas around chimneys, vents, and skylights, as these prevail leak factors.
Do not neglect to check your rain gutters, also. Blocked gutters can result in water merging on the roof covering, which raises the risk of leaks. If you believe a leakage, act quickly. Ignoring it could mean costly repair services down the line.

Poor Drainage Issues
Water pooling on your roof can lead to severe troubles, usually originating from bad drainage. If your roofing isn't created to manage water drainage effectively, you may discover standing water in specific areas, particularly after hefty rainfall. This water can seep right into your roof covering products, causing leaks and potential architectural damage.
You need to regularly inspect your rain gutters and downspouts to ensure they're clear of debris. Clogged up gutters can trigger water to support and overflow, producing additional stress and anxiety on your roof.
